The Maui Pig Sanctuary provides a forever home filled with love and expert care for 90 rescued pigs on Maui. As a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ization, our dedicated volunteers ensure each pig receives lifetime medical attention, wholesome food, and endless affection.

To support our mission, we hold educational tours and outreach events that are vital for engaging the community and visitors, as they help raise awareness and the financial support needed to care for our beloved residents.
